Which of the following best explains the consistent growth of the federal bureaucracy over the past
hundred years?

(A) Increases in federal income tax since 1925

(B) The inability of Congress to cut programs

(C) The success of Democratic presidents in promoting their policies

(D) Public demand for, and expectation of, social services

(E) United States Supreme Court rulings requiring Congress to assist those living in poverty - (answer)
Public demand for, and expectation of, social services



Public opinion is given a lot of attention in democracies because the democratic form of government
rests on

(A) underwriting by the wealthy

(B) access to politicians

(C) the consent of the governed

(D) mobilization of the poor

(E) the capabilities of bureaucrats - (answer) (C) the consent of the governed



3. An oral statement that is false and intended to damage an individual is known as

(A) slander

(B) libel

(C) testimony

(D) argument

(E) free speech - (answer) (A) slander



4. Which of the following is clearly a task charged to the Federal Reserve as a regulatory agency?

(A) Protecting market users and the public from fraud, manipulation and abusive practices related to the
sale of commodity and financial futures and options

(B) Eliminating and preventing what regulators perceive to be harmfully anticompetitive business
practices, such as coercive monopolies

(C) Disclosing campaign-finance information and overseeing the public funding of presidential elections

(D) Developing government-wide, cost-minimizing policies and offering superior workplaces, expert
solutions, acquisition services and management policies

(E) Providing financial services to depository institutions, the United States government and foreign
institutions, as well as playing a key role in operating the nation's payments system - (answer) (E)
Providing financial services to depository institutions, the United States government and foreign
institutions, as well as playing a key role in operating the nation's payments system



Although the Constitution does not explicitly give Congress the right to enact a military draft, which
clause in the Constitution allows Congress to do so?

(A) Necessary and proper clause

(B) Take care clause

(C) Taxing and spending clause

(D) Due process clause of the Fourteenth Amendment

(E) Equal protection clause of the Fourteenth Amendment - (answer) (A) Necessary and proper clause



The formation of numerous interest groups during the post-Civil War industrialization shows the

(A) influence of debates about slavery on the public

(B) growing influence of women's rights groups

(C) minimal influence of the federal government on group formation

(D) influence of social tensions and economic stress on group formation

(E) shift in federal government funding for interest groups - (answer) (D) influence of social tensions
and economic stress on group formation



Which of the following statements best reflects the pluralist theory of American politics?

(A) American politics is dominated by a small elite.

(B) Public policies emerge from cooperation among elites in business, labor, and government.

(C) Public policies emerge from compromises reached among competing groups.

(D) American politics is dominated by cities at the expense of rural areas.

(E) The American political arena is made up of isolated individuals who have few group affiliations
outside the family. - (answer) (C) Public policies emerge from compromises reached among competing
groups.

Which of the following is generally the most significant influence on an individual's identification with a
particular political party?

(A) Religious affiliation

(B) Family

(C) Level of education

(D) Television

(E) The party identification of the incumbent president - (answer) (B) Family



. Which of the following committee assignments would confer the most power and influence on
members of the House of Representatives?

(A) Agriculture

(B) Ways and Means

(C) Veterans' Affairs

(D) Armed Services

(E) Education and Labor - (answer) (B) Ways and Means



Which of the following statements about Brown v. Board of Education of Topeka is correct?

(A) It declared segregation by race in the public schools unconstitutional

(B) It established the principle of one person, one vote.

(C) It required that citizens about to be arrested be read a statement concerning their right to remain
silent.

(D) It declared Bible reading in the public schools unconstitutional.

(E) It declared segregation by race in places of public accommodation unconstitutional. - (answer) (A) It
declared segregation by race in the public schools unconstitutional
